New Theory! What if Borderland is a separate spacetime, not an afterlife? A theory after my third rewatch Spoiler

1 Upvotes

Spoilers for Seasons 1–3

After my third watch of Alice in Borderland, I started wondering whether Borderland is best understood not as a dream, simulation, or conventional afterlife, but as an independent spacetime connected to ordinary reality through a transitional “boundary layer.”

I’m loosely borrowing the idea of a holographic/information-based universe here. I’m not saying the series literally uses the real-world holographic principle or AdS/CFT. This is just a speculative framework that seems to explain several strange details surprisingly well.

My model is basically:

Reality → shared boundary layer → full Borderland

And importantly, I don’t think these three layers need to share the same clock.

  1. Arisu’s original entry may begin much earlier than the restroom blackout

In S1, Arisu, Karube and Chota see what they remember as “fireworks,” run through Shibuya, hide together in a restroom stall, message each other on their phones, experience a blackout, and then emerge into an empty city.

It is tempting to say that the blackout is the exact moment they enter Borderland.

But later we learn that the “fireworks” were actually the meteor disaster. Their perception and memory of the event were already altered.

Also, in the real world Arisu is found near the Shibuya crossing, roughly where the meteor/fireworks were first seen. His physical body apparently never ran all the way to the restroom.

So what if the transition actually began around the meteor impact?

Arisu, Karube and Chota may already have entered a shared transitional spacetime, where they continued to experience Shibuya together — running, talking and even messaging each other — before finally entering the full Borderland.

In that interpretation, the restroom blackout is not the moment of entry. It is simply the point where the transition becomes complete.

  1. Shibuki’s entry looks completely different

Shibuki enters while taking a shower.

She does not experience the same dramatic blackout. Instead, the water pressure changes, something feels wrong, and the people around her are simply gone.

This suggests there may not be one universal “entry effect.”

Different people may experience the boundary differently.

  1. Shibuki arrived several days before Arisu’s group

This is especially interesting.

The usual explanation is that tiny differences in real-world cardiac-arrest timing become days inside Borderland.

That may still be true, but another possibility is that arrival time is determined by when someone finishes passing through the boundary layer, not only by when their physical body enters cardiac arrest.

Shibuki may have passed through the transitional layer almost immediately.

Arisu, Karube and Chota experienced a much longer shared transition before reaching full Borderland.

That could explain why Shibuki had already spent several days there when they arrived.

  1. There may be no fixed time conversion at all

I don’t think we should assume:

“1 second in reality = X hours/days in Borderland.”

Reality, the transitional layer and Borderland may each have their own independent temporal structure.

They only need to connect at certain entry and exit points.

That would explain why S3 can fit an enormous amount of Borderland experience into a very short period of real-world cardiac arrest without requiring a consistent mathematical conversion rate.

  1. Season 3 may show the same transition happening much faster

In S3, we sometimes see people enter Borderland almost instantly — the surrounding population simply disappears.

I don’t think this necessarily contradicts S1.

The boundary phase may be variable.

A returning player, or someone deliberately sent into a near-death state, might pass through it almost instantly, while a first-time entrant during a catastrophic event could experience a much longer transitional period.

  1. Borderland may not physically exist “somewhere” in our universe

If reality and Borderland are separate emergent spacetimes based on a deeper informational structure, then asking “Where is Borderland?” may be the wrong question.

It would not need to exist inside ordinary three-dimensional space at all.

A Tokyo Borderland, Los Angeles Borderland, London Borderland, etc. could potentially exist as separate spacetime “instances” without having any normal physical distance between them.

That might become especially relevant if S4 really expands the story internationally.

  1. The Watchman becomes much easier to understand in this model

The Watchman in S3 appears to possess authority far beyond ordinary Citizens such as Banda.

He can punish Banda, apparently suspend or restart the Borderland environment, and control the final transition between life and death.

If Borderland is an independent spacetime/information layer, perhaps Citizens only have game-level permissions, while the Watchman has something closer to system-level control over that spacetime.

In other words:

Players = users

Citizens = game administrators

Watchman = root administrator

:)

So my current theory is:

Reality spacetime

→ shared transitional/boundary spacetime

→ full Borderland spacetime

Each can have an independent flow of time, and all may emerge from a deeper informational structure rather than one being “real” and the others being simulations.

This would explain the strange transitions, Shibuki’s earlier arrival, Arisu’s physical location in the real world, the inconsistent apparent time ratios, possible multiple Borderlands, and the Watchman’s unusual level of control.

New Theory! Film Theory Script: Connecting Double Feature, Apocalypse, and Season 13 Spoiler

1 Upvotes

​Film Theory Script: Connecting Double Feature, Apocalypse, and Season 13

​For years, American Horror Story fans have meticulously mapped out the overarching connections between seasons. We know the seasons are linked, we know the lore overlaps, and we know the universe is deeply connected.

​Except for one.

​When Double Feature dropped, it felt completely detached from everything else. A weird black pill in Provincetown, followed abruptly by retro gray aliens and government cover-ups? Fans had a remarkably hard time fitting it into the grand tapestry of the show. It felt like an isolated side quest—until you realize it wasn't a departure at all. It was the foundation.

​What if Double Feature wasn't just a jarring outlier, but part of a simultaneous, multi-front campaign orchestrated by the Devil and executed by his shadow front—The Cooperative?

​Today, we are finally connecting the missing piece of the puzzle to the master timeline of American Horror Story.

​Act I: The Parallel R&D Phase

​To understand how the world ends, we have to look at how it was prepped. Long before unleashing the Antichrist through The Cooperative, the ultimate puppet master launched a parallel, two-pronged R&D phase to reshape humanity.

​Track One was chemical warfare: the black Muse pill from Red Tide. Disguised as a quirky local drug in Provincetown, it was actually a sociological stress-test meant to filter and harvest human talent. But it was a spectacular failure of management. Instead of neatly cultivating the brilliant elite, the chemical agent mutated the untalented users into mindless, bloodthirsty predators. Because The Cooperative failed to provide proper security, those monsters slaughtered the very creatives they were meant to harvest. But it wasn't a total wipeout—pockets of survivors managed to scrape by, living in hiding and barely surviving in a fractured, chaotic wasteland.

​While the chemical side degenerated into a survival-horror nightmare, Track Two was a massive success. The alien hybrid program in Death Valley wasn't a separate sci-fi side story—it was the biological triumph. Using a covert, global genetic scanning network operating just like modern ancestry databases—a cosmic 23andMe—the shadow forces and their corporate assets pinpointed humans carrying dormant hybrid markers. These chosen individuals became the ultimate genetic stock, successfully birthing a resilient, compliant new generation of hybrid vessels.

​Act II: Scaling Up to the Antichrist

​With half their parallel plan leaving a chemically scarred wasteland, and the other half successfully breeding a brand new human foundation, the shadow forces had to synthesize their next move.

​They escalated to Plan B: unleashing the Antichrist himself, Michael Langdon. Armed with the primed genetic foundation from the Death Valley program, the Devil pushed a direct, supernatural end-times takeover to inherit the earth.

​But it backfired. Relying on a demonic vessel left too many human variables open. Michael’s reign was undone by time travel, human resilience, and the Coven—stalling the grand plan dead in its tracks.

​Act III: The Season 13 Convergence

​Which brings us to the upcoming Season 13. Fans are expecting a massive, nostalgic "Avengers-style" crossover event. But it’s going to be so much bigger than that.

​Season 13 isn't just a monster mash—it’s the narrative collision of a century-long, parallel-track conspiracy. The surviving legacy characters and witches are walking into a world shaped by the failed chemical wasteland of Red Tide, the triumphant alien hybrids of Death Valley, and the apocalyptic fallout of Michael Langdon’s failed reign. All of it pulled along by strings held by the Devil.

​The experiments were real. The blueprint was executed. And the final war for Earth is about to begin. But hey... that's just a theory. A Film Theory!
